#6f8cd4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6f8cd4 is composed of 43.5% red, 54.9%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.6% cyan, 34%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 222.8 degrees, a saturation of 54% and a lightness of 63.3%. #6f8cd4 color hex could be obtained by blending #deffff with #0019a9.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#6f8cd4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020407 is the darkest color, while #f7f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6f8cd4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a1a2 is the less saturated color, while #4b7df8 is the most saturated one.
